Special interests are only one feature of an autism spectrum condition. To be autistic you would also have to have a certain measure of other symptoms, like communication issues (which I actually did have as a kid, though probably to a lesser degree than most autistic people), difficulties with cognitive empathy or mind-reading (or at least the appearance of such difficulties if tested in a standard way that would be easy for NTs to figure out), sensory processing issues (see the thread with videos about what life/walking down the street feels/sounds/looks like when you're autistic), and repetitive behaviors and difficulties with change.
